Abstract
Taking into account recycling technologies and the development of electronic products towards further miniaturization and increasing complexity various ways are shown, how by improving the information flow the product´s last life phase can be made more economically and ecologically efficient. Both centralized and decentralized, product integrated information systems are taken into consideration. In an industrial project scientists at the Fraunhofer Institute for Reliability and Micro-integration (IZM) in Berlin developed the information system IDEE. This system, where international manufacturers and regional recyclers work together, is described in more detail
